Output 5ccf70ec27e2b3d2c60db2f40f7f879097655a7e347a14ab58f1192794ccfba7:10

value
2676100
script pubkey
OP_HASH160 OP_PUSHBYTES_20 687cfad02d7a19a645aa32af5462b73c5e6457ca OP_EQUAL
address
3BDVvEnyhVrwtCYmwUGeUAectss8crNDRe
transaction
5ccf70ec27e2b3d2c60db2f40f7f879097655a7e347a14ab58f1192794ccfba7
spent
true